“Good bang for your buck when on a budget”
4 of 5 stars Reviewed December 12, 2012

We stayed for 10 days at the Maui Eldorado and were very pleased with our unit. The owners left a journal for each guest to write in which had many helpful comments and suggestions. The shower in our particular unit was wonderful with 2 seperate heads; rainfall and removable head. The beach was a 5-10 minute walk and was wonderful and much less busy in comparison to other nearby resorts.

The resort was very quiet but despite having no noise to contend with, we had very poor sleeps. The bed was VERY uncomfortable. Parking was $7/day but they are very upfront about this upon check in. Always spots available during our stay. We didn't have any problem with bugs or cockroaches. In general, I think it has an older demographic of guests. Unfortunately, one day my husband and 2 of our friends were enjoying our lanai at 2:00pm in the afternoon and our very crabby geriatric Neighbor began to yell profanities regarding 'the noise' which was non-existent. Obviously this was just our experience which had little to no effect other than some laugh value. My only other issue is having to pay for an in room safe; we have never paid at any other hotel/condo/ resort in any of our travels.

Staff was curtious and available if needed. Very friendly staff at small convenient store. Manager seemed genuinely interested in how we enjoyed our experience. Overall, a very relaxing stay.

“Huge variability amongst condos”
3 of 5 stars Reviewed December 7, 2012

I've stayed here several times over the past 17 years or so. This last time I booked thru the front office, not from an individual owner. I think I prefer booking thru an owner so that I know what the condo looks like and where's it's located. This time, we ended up in a unit that felt a bit like a cave G105, I think, tucked under a stairway, with no view of any kind. The staff was very nice. The front desk was aware that I was disappointed with my unit and expressed concern but did nothing to change it, maybe they were full? The bed was one of the most comfortable I've ever slept on and the master bedroom was good sized. The condo was a one bedroom but had two bathrooms, which is a huge plus! The kitchen seemed like it was from the 1950s and unfortunately the cupboards weren't even very clean. The bathrooms seemed very old also. I guess I'd be more cautious next time about where my condo was located and as I said, book thru VRBO or something so that I could get accurate details about the condo (the front desk was very short on details, even not knowing how many bathrooms the unit had).

Room Tip: If the front desk can't give you exact details about the room I'd suggest booking thru VRBO

“Good for the money”
4 of 5 stars Reviewed November 22, 2012

We just got back from staying 8 days at the Outrigger Maui Eldorado (the week before Thanksgiving). My family, along with 2 others, stayed here (all of us our first time). We booked through Outrigger instead of the individual owners, mainly because we all wanted to try and get condos close to each other. Turns out that didn't help as we were spread out anyway. To be fair, they did say they would do their best but couldn't guarantee.

Before I break down the pros and cons, I do want to point out what others have said in that each condo is individually owned and furnished. Between the 3 condos we had (2x 2-bedroom and 1x 1-bedroom), they were _vastly_ different from each other. Ironically, I was the one who organized the whole trip and ended up with the most outdated. Our unit was all carpet with tile in the entryway and kitchen while the other 2 were all hard wood (Pergo, probably).

Pros:
- very reasonable prices. We paid $239/night for a 2-bedroom "garden view". Not bad for a ~1800sq/ft place with full kitchen, 2 bathrooms, and dining table

- Walking distance to the beach. While you're not right on the beach, it's between a 5-10 minute walk (depending on which building you're in)

- Lots of grassy areas. This was nice for the little ones to run around in while the parents watched from the private lanai

- Helpful staff. The staff was very courteous and checkin/checkout was a breeze. In our 8 days there, they came twice to empty trash, replenish towels, and do a quick sweep.

- Very nice location. This is a general statement about Kaanapali. Absolutely beautiful beaches and only 10 minutes north of Lahaina and 10 minutes south of Kapalua.

Cons:
- 5-10 minute walk to the beach. I know I listed this as a pro however we were very jealous of the people staying at the big restorts who were right on the beach. You get what you pay for though.

- Cabana towels aren't available till 9:30am. Since we came from the west coast, our clocks were off and we were up and at'em ready to go to the beach at 8:00am. We ended up having to use some of our bath towels for the beach.

- Almost all parking is in a garage that's very, very low. Do NOT rent a large SUV if you're going to park here (we learned the hard way)

- Bugs in the kitchen! When we first arrived, there was a pretty big cockroach chilling in the cabinet under the sink. Not a good start. That was the last one we saw however (also, the day we left, the entire complex was being treated by Terminix).

- Sandpaper for toilet paper. Do yourself a favor and pick up some soft stuff at Safeway -- you'll thank me later.

Room Tip: Building J is the closest to the beach, but also furthest from parking.
